We review the construction of particle physics models in the framework of non-commutative geometry. We first give simple examples, and then progress to outline the Connes-Lott construction of the standard Weinberg-Salam model and our construction of the SO(10) model. We then discuss the analogue of the Einstein-Hilbert action and gravitational matter couplings. Finally we speculate on some experimental signatures of predictions specific to the non-commutative approach.
